P.S. Of course, my geometric proof can be easily extended to the unequal
mass case treated by Michael. Simply replace step 3 with the following:
3. From the triangle of forces for body 1, the law of sines says:
sinT1/F = sinT3/(m1*g)
From the triangle of forces for body 2, the law of sines says:
sinT2/F = sinT3/(m2*g)
Thus, sinT1/sinT2 = m2/m1
